The Opportunity
Join our Controlling Practice & Operations (CP&O) team as Country Controller for DACH (Germany, Austria and Switzerland), reporting to the Cluster Lead for Europe-I, and make a significant impact with your financial planning and controlling expertise.
Mission Statement: Deliver top-notch financial planning and controlling services by analyzing metrics, identifying trends and issues, communicating insights, and recommending actions to enhance financial performance.
How You'll Make an Impact
Overseeing and managing all corporate functions related accounting activities, ensuring accuracy, compliance and efficient financial operations in DACH.
Leading and developing the country controlling team, including training, and capacity building
Review of all financial statements prepared by Finance Common Shared Services and monthly reporting towards local management on key KPI
Track and analyze capital expenditure budgets and actual spending monthly
Partner with global & local controllers to analyze financial performance and propose improvements
Collaborate with the Country Finance Director (CFD) and other senior local managers in Finance on strategic initiatives
Act as finance business partner to local function managers and assist in all Finance related aspects
Actively participate in process improvement initiatives, regionally and/or globally
Your background
Strong accounting background, preferably with a master’s degree in accounting and finance
Deep understanding of IFRS is a must. Experience with local statutory accounting (HGB) is a plus
Extensive experience in a similar role
Highly skilled in independent problem-solving to handle complex, financial, regulatory and operational challenges without constant oversight
The ability to effectively communicate financial information to stakeholders, including management and auditors
Good understanding and hands-on experience in SAP FICO and proficiency in MS Office tools (Excel, Power BI PowerPoint, etc.)
Proactive with a strong commitment to quality and adherence to strict deadlines
Fluent in German and English, both spoken and written
